Abstract
Retrofitting is nowadays a buzz word, it means the addition of new technology or customization and features of older systems. Retrofitting is considered in most of the vehicles because in upcoming years all the transportation of vehicles will be electrically driven. Due to currently use of fossil fuels based on IC engines cannot be thrown out of the system. In a country like India, Auto rickshaw is mostly used as public transportation which can be retrofitted electrically. This retrofitted Auto rickshaw will have similar seating capacity and design as the conventional Auto rickshaw. The dynamics of auto rickshaw, e rickshaw, and retrofitted auto rickshaw has been studied out. Hence, the retrofitted vehicle can be light weighted and automized further. Due to this concept of reducing, recycling, and reusing can be implemented in this sector and that will be a huge benefit to the environment. This paper presents the feasibility study of retrofitting of auto rickshaw to e-rickshaw.
